PHP前端开发

vue中keepalive是什么

百变鹏仔 3个月前 (09-25) #VUE
文章标签 vue
vue.js 中的 keepalive 组件用于缓存组件状态,让组件在隐藏或移除后仍保持其状态。通过包裹组件,keepalive 可以:保留组件的 dom 结构和事件监听器。暂停组件的生命周期钩子。缓存组件的状态,包括 data、props 和计算属性。

Vue.js 中的 keepalive 是什么?

Vue.js 中的 keepalive 组件是一个用于缓存组件状态的组件。它使组件在被隐藏(v-if 为 false)或移除(v-for 中的项目被移除)时保持其状态。

如何使用 keepalive?

要使用 keepalive,只需将其包裹在您想要缓存其状态的组件周围:

立即学习“前端免费学习笔记(深入)”;

<keepalive><mycomponent></mycomponent></keepalive>

keepalive 的作用

当 keepalive 组件被隐藏或移除时,它会执行以下操作:

keepalive 的好处

使用 keepalive 的主要好处包括: